13 Years Ago

Thirteen years ago today, my first story appeared in The Stanly News & Press. It was really a commentary, but they didn't have my photo, since I wasn't officially an employee.

That first column asked "What is a sport?" I discussed different activities such as kick the can, hopscotch, stick ball and other such "sports." During that summer I wrote about dragsters, tractor pulls, disc golf, dan ball -- something I can't even remember anything about -- and lots of pro wrestling.

It was a fun summer working with the SNAP and I still sometimes still question "What is a sport?" I guess anyone can make a sport out of anything. We have covered brawl fighting events, checker tournaments, arm wrestling, chess and many other competitions.

I didn't know, however, that 13 years later we would be tweeting and blogging about events.

But it still can't beat the real thing -- The SNAP.
